Fifth Grade Reading Street (www.freidalewis.com ) 2014 Edition - Unit 3.1 The Fabulous Perpetual Motion Machine Genre: Drama Vocabulary Words: 1. applauds – shows approval by clapping hands, shouting, and so on 2. browsing – looking here and there 3. fabulous – wonderful; exciting 4. inspecting – looking over carefully; examine 5. project - a special assignment planned and carried out by a student or group of students Amazing Words: 1. experiment – a procedure to test something 2. theory – an explanation based on observation and reasoning 3. suggested – proposed an idea 4. device – an invention made to do a certain job 5. vehicle – a device for carrying people or things 6. enterprise – an important, difficult, or dangerous plan to be tried 7. design – a sketch, drawing, or plan that serves as a pattern from which to work 8. improvement – the act of improving or making something better 9. innovation – new idea or new way of doing something 10. entrepreneur – someone who organizes and manages a business Comprehension: Sequence, Summarize Fluency: Expression Writing: Word Choice, Play Grammar: Past, Present, and Future Tense Vocabulary: Multiple-Meaning Words, Context Clues Spelling: Words with Schwa Listening and Speaking: Play Review Spelling Words: 1. jewel 2. kingdom 3. gasoline 4. factory 5. garage 6. tropical 7. pajamas 8. estimate 9. tomorrow 10. humidity 11. Chicago 12. bulletin 13. carnival 14. illustrate 15. elegant 16. census 17. terrific 18. celebrate 19. operate 20. celery 21. rehearsal 22. salamander 23. prominent 24. significant 25. parakeet 1 Fifth Grade Reading Street (www.freidalewis.com ) 2014 Edition - Unit 3.2 Leonardo’s Horse Genre: Biography Vocabulary Words: 1. 2. 3. 4. 5. 6. 7. 8. 9. achieved – accomplished; did architect – person who designs buildings bronze – a dark yellow-brown alloy of copper and tin cannon – a big gun, especially one mounted on a base or wheels depressed - gloomy; sad fashioned – made, shaped midst – in the middle of philosopher - person who attempts to understand the basic nature of knowledge and reality rival – person or group which tries do better than another Amazing Words: 1. canvas – strong cloth with a coarse weave made of cotton, flax, or hemp used for painting 2. charcoal – a black, brittle form of carbon used for drawing made by partly burning wood in the absence of air easel – a stand for holding a picture gallery – a place where artwork is displayed for the public to view marble – a hard rock formed from limestone by heart and pressure sculpture – a work of art made by carving, modeling, or casting projector – a device used to project an image on a screen medium – a material or technique that an artist uses muse – to think in a dreamy way 10. inspire – to fill others with thoughts of hope 3. 4. 5. 6. 7. 8. 9. Comprehension: Main Idea and Details, Visualize Fluency: Rate Writing: Focus/Ideas, Persuasive Speech Grammar: Principal Parts of Regular Verbs Vocabulary: Greek and Latin Roots, Word Structure Spelling: Compound Words Media Literacy: Newscast Spelling Words: 1. waterproof 2. teaspoon 3. grasshopper 4. homesick 5. barefoot 6. courthouse 7. earthquake 8. rowboat 9. scrapbook 10. countryside 11. lightweight 12. fishhook 13. spotlight 14. blindfold 15. whirlpool 16. tablespoon 17. greenhouse 18. postcard 19. hummingbird 20. thumbtack 21. sledgehammer 22. brokenhearted 23. chalkboard 24. straightforward 25. granddaughter 2 Fifth Grade Reading Street (www.freidalewis.com ) 2014 Edition - Unit 3.3 Dinosaurs of Waterhouse Hawkins Genre: Biography Vocabulary Words: 1. erected – put up; built 2. foundations – parts on which the other parts rest for support; bases 3. mold – a hollow shape in which anything is formed, cast, or solidified 4. occasion – a special event 5. proportion – a proper relation among parts 6. tidied – put in order; made neat 7. workshop – space or building where work is done Amazing Words: 1. fossils – the hardened remains of things that lived in a former age 2. paleontologists – scientists who study fossils 3. sandstone- a sedimentary rock made mostly of sand 4. uncanny – to have powers of abilities beyond what seems normal 5. remains – what is left over 6. model – a small copy of something 7. extinct – died out or no longer exist 8. illustration – a picture, diagram, or map used to explain or decorate something 9. replica – an accurate copy of an object 10. archaic – something from an earlier time, out-of-date, or ancient Comprehension: Fact and Opinion, Predict and Set Purpose Fluency: Appropriate Phrasing Writing: Word Choice, Advertising Brochure Grammar: Principal Parts of Irregular Verbs Vocabulary: Homonyms, Context Clues Spelling: Words with Consonant Sounds /j/, /ks/, /sk/, /s/ Listening and Speaking: Introduction Spelling Words: 1. excuse 2. scene 3. muscle 4. explore 5. pledge 6. journal 7. science 8. schedule 9. gigantic 10. scheme 11. Japan 12. excellent 13. exclaim 14. fascinate 15. ginger 16. scholar 17. scent 18. dodge 19. smudge 20. schooner 21. extraordinary 22. reminisce 23. acknowledge 24. prejudice 25. allergic 3 Fifth Grade Reading Street (www.freidalewis.com ) 2014 Edition - Unit 3.4 Mahalia Jackson Genre: Expository Texts Vocabulary Words: 1. appreciate – think highly of; value; enjoy 2. barber – person whose business is cutting hair and shaving or trimming beards 3. choir – a group of singers who sing together, often in a church service 4. released – published, performed, shown, sold 5. religious – devote to the belief, study, and worship of God or gods 6. slavery- custom of holding people as property of others 7. teenager – person between 13 and 19 years old Amazing Words: 1. steady – regular, even 2. jam session – a gathering at which jazz musicians play music and improvise together 3. beat – a unit of time or accent in music 4. fiddle – another word for violin 5. symphony – a complex piece of music with parts for many musicians to play 6. digital music – recorded in an electronic format for later listening 7. melody – tune 8. harmonize – to sing or play different tunes that sound good together 9. tempo – the speed at which music is played 10. movement – one division of a symphony, sonata, or other long selection Comprehension: Main Idea and Details, Text Structure Fluency: Rate Writing: Word Choice, Description Grammar: Troublesome Verbs Vocabulary: Antonyms, Context Clues Spelling: One Consonant or Two Listening and Speaking: Give Directions Spelling Words: 1. address 2. collar 3. mirror 4. recess 5. committee 6. collect 7. Mississippi 8. immediate 9. command 10. appreciate 11. announce 12. possess 13. Tennessee 14. gallop 15. opponent 16. barricade 17. broccoli 18. accomplish 19. allowance 20. zucchini 21. silhouette 22. millionaire 23. dilemma 24. embarrassment 25. compassionate 4 Fifth Grade Reading Street (www.freidalewis.com ) 2014 Edition - Unit 3.5 Special Effects in Film and Television Vocabulary Words: 1. background – the part of a picture or scene toward the back 2. landscape – a view of scenery on land 3. miniature – reduced image or likeness; done on a small scale 4. prehistoric – belonging to periods before histories were written 5. reassembled - brought or put together again More Words to Know: 1. illusion – something that appears to be different from what it actually is 2. digital effects – pictures and sounds created by a computer 3. props – pieces of furniture or small articles used in staging a play 4. gruesome – scary or gross 5. realistic – lifelike or like the real thing 6. three-dimensional – having three dimensions: height, depth, and width 7. image – a likeness or copy 8. re-create – to create something over again 9. simulation – act of putting on an imitation or false appearance 10. graphics – pictures of diagrams made by a computer Comprehension: Graphic Sources Fluency: Accuracy Writing: Organization, Expository Text Grammar: Prepositions and Prepositional Phrases Vocabulary: Affixes: Prefixes pre-, reSpelling: Prefixes pre-, reListening and Speaking: Advertisement Genre: Expository Texts Spelling Words: 1. uncover 2. defrost 3. uncomfortable 4. discourage 5. disadvantage 6. unfortunate 7. unfamiliar 8. disability 9. discomfort 10. deodorant 11. unemployed 12. deflate 13. disbelief 14. unpredictable 15. disapprove 16. disappoint 17. unpleasant 18. dehydrated 19. disqualify 20. undecided 21. unnecessary 22. disobedient 23. dehumidifier 24. disinfectant 25. disenchanted 5 6
